Team Stats:
Columbus Blue Jackets|Category|Toronto Maple Leafs
7th in Metro|Division standings|2nd in Atlantic
13th in East |Conf.Standings|3rd in East
8-12-3|Overall Record|14-8-1
4-6-2|Away Record|5-5-1
4-6-1|Home Record|9-3-0
17.5%|Powerplay|24.7%
78.4%|Penalty Kill|83.0%
52.0%|Face-offs|47.6%
